2024 Tuition & Fees

The following table and chart describe 2023-2024 tuition & fees and costs trends over last 5 years at Minnesota State University-Mankato . Each cost is an average amount over the all offered programs. For Minnesota residents, the tuition & fees are $9,490 and $18,860 for non-Minnesota residents. For graduate programs, the 2024 tuition & fees is $10,030 and $19,212 for out-of-state students.
The costs per credit hour for part-time students or overload credits of full-time students is $329 for Minnesota residents and $705 for out-of-state students for undergraduate programs. The costs per credit hour for graduate programs is $510 for Minnesota residents and $1,005 for out-of-state students.

Distance Learning Program Student Population

At Minnesota State University-Mankato, there are 14,590 students including in both undergraduate and graduate schools, with full-time and part-time status. Of that, 9,123 students were attending classes through distance learning (2,379 students are enrolled exclusively and 6,744 are enrolled in some online courses).

By student location, out of a total of 2,379 enrolled exclusively in online courses, 2,104 Minnesota Residents were enrolled in online classes exclusively, 269 students living in the U.S. States other than Minnesota, and 0 non-U.S. students enrolled in online courses.
